The Speakeasy at the Mansion by the Square
About this space:
The Gage/Murphy Mansion is a crown jewel from the early days of Prescott and located just 2 blocks away from Courthouse Square and Whiskey Row. Originally constructed in 1895 as the family home of business tycoon E.B. Gage, and later railroad tycoon Frank M. Murphy, this restored monument of local history has been just steps away from the heart of Prescott for over 125 years.
The space:
The entire home is 7274 sq ft with a total of 10 units spread out amongst 3 floors and a basement, each unique to one another in size, layout, and design – come back and stay at them all for a different experience each time! You will not find another gem like this in all of Prescott.
Unit 1B - “The Speakeasy” is on the basement level and used to be an actual Speakeasy during prohibition! Prior to that, poker games of the affluent were played in this very suite by the Mansion’s owners and friends, including rumored guests Doc Holliday and one would assume Wyatt Earp and gang. One of our most special units, representative of a time in the Prescott days of old.
The unit is approx. 380 sq ft with 1 bed/1 bath and has 1 large bedroom with a queen size bed and 39” TV, a small dining table with chairs, bathroom with a stand-up shower, and a full kitchen for your use and enjoyment. Unique to this unit is the large private patio next to the Mansion’s mural with direct access to Gurley St through the back gate.
**The basement units are our most unique units as you can see from the pictures. They are a bit darker and cooler than the main floor units and have a basement feel to them. 1B has mostly stone for walls and there are some exposed pipes along the walls and ceilings that you can sometimes hear water flowing through. You’ll likely hear some footsteps from guests staying above you as well as the occasional humming of a portable AC unit. We’ve had past guests that have considered this room their favorite and loved the “cool” factor of it, and we’ve had others that felt it had more of a “spooky” vibe and didn’t feel the same. We think it’s an amazing one-of-a-kind space but at the end of the day it’s about guest preference and we understand that everyone’s tastes are different. Please review the pictures of the room and we’d be more than happy to answer any additional questions you have before booking as there will be no refunds for cancelled reservations.
Guest access:
The building itself has two main entrances. One is through the front door of the home which can be accessed from the front porch on the north side of the house that faces Gurley St. The other is located through the Mansion’s side door on the West side of the building, which you can see from S Alarcon St. The side door is closer to the parking, but the main entrance is a bit more “grand” – feel free to use either.
Unit 1B has two private entrances. The main entrance can be accessed through the front door of the home towards the back of the lobby, directly across and down the stairs from the unit 2 door. The back entrance is down the stairs off of the main front porch, which will take you down to the Speakeasy’s private patio where you’ll see the back entrance door. The stairs can be a little dark at night and there’s an immediate drop off when you first enter the room so please watch your steps.
Other things to note:
Please respect and take care of the home during your stay. Much of it is original and cannot be replaced.
As much of it is original please expect some creaking floors and other noises and sights that come with a home that’s well over 100 years old. We think it adds to the appeal! But not everyone may think the same way so, just a heads up 😊.
Parking is first come first serve and is limited to 1 vehicle per unit. There is an upper level parking lot accessed via the private road immediately to the south of the building, and a smaller lower level parking lot on the same level as the building. Street parking is also available.
The location is amazing - just 2 short blocks from the square! However, like any other hotels or stays that are near a city center there may be some noise (mostly passing traffic) to deal with. The south side and lower floor rooms (1, 2, 3, 5, 6, 2B) are quieter. And the ones closest to Gurley St (4, 7, 1B) are slightly noisier. Some guests notice it, others don’t, but we thought it deserved at least a mention to consider when booking.
All rooms have at least 1 portable A/C unit for those summer months when it can get a little warm. The larger units have 2 in them. There are fans in each room as well. For the winter months there is a boiler system that generates heat for the house and all rooms.
All TV’s are subscribed to Hulu Live TV which includes 75+ channels and all Hulu content. Other streaming apps are installed but depending on the service you may need to login to them using your own account info to access content. Please log out of them before leaving to prevent the use of your account by others.
All guests have access to the common areas of the home as well as the outside common areas. While you are free to explore the inside of the Mansion please be considerate of other guests that may be staying and do your best not to disturb them, including keeping noise down to a reasonable level.
There is a shared laundry room on the south side of the building. Laundry supplies are not provided but there are 2 washers and 2 dryers available for use if you provide your own.
A commercial water softener is connected to the house. Its still not advisable to drink directly from the faucet but the showers and linens should feel nice! Enjoy!
